In a very successful operation, the Gujarat Police Anti-Terrorist Squad (ATS) has arrested four of the most-wanted terrorists related to 1993 Mumbai blasts. According to information received, the arrested persons have been identified as Abubakar, Yusuf Bhatkal, Shoaib Baba and Syed Qureshi.

These four are said to be among those who had gathered at Dawood Ibrahim’s White House residence in Dubai to plan a series of bombings on Mumbai in 1993. The terrorists also attended a training camp in Pakistan before carrying out the attack.

The 1993 Mumbai serial blasts killed 257 people and injured more than 1,000. On March 12, 1993, several places in Mumbai, including the Bombay Stock Exchange, Zaveri Bazaar, Katha Bazaar, Plaza Cinema and Fisherman’s Colony, were bombed.

Just a few days back ATS, in a joint operation with Special Operation Group (SOG),  also successfully arrested six accused from Odisha for their involvement in multiple serious offences registered in Surat. The accused were on the run for many years. All these six have been booked for different crimes that include supplying of illegal drugs, committing murders and also being involved in money laundering.
